Bronze matrix for making decorative plaques for helmets, 8th century.
Viking bronze matrix for making decorative plaques for helmets, showing a man with an axe holding a chained bear, from Torslunda, Bj?rnhovda, Sweden. At the Museum of National Antiquities, Stockholm, 8th century.
